2 Kings 8:16-24 - Joram Reigns In Judah
16 And in the fifth year of Jehoram the son of Ahab king of Israel, Jehoshaphat being then king of Judah, Jehoram the son of Jehoshaphat king of Judah began to reign. 17 And he was thirty-two years old when he began to reign, and he reigned eight years in Jerusalem. 18 And he walked in the ways of the kings of Israel, as the house of Ahab did; for the daughter of Ahab was his wife. And he did evil in the sight of Jehovah. 19 Yet Jehovah would not destroy Judah for David His servant's sake, as He promised him to give him a light to his sons forever.
20 In his days Edom revolted from under the hand of Judah, and made a king over themselves. 21 And Jehoram went over to Zair, and all the chariots with him. And he rose by night and struck the Edomites who were all around him, and the commanders of the chariots. And the people fled into their tents. 22 Yet Edom revolted from under the hand of Judah to this day. Then Libnah revolted at the same time.
23 And the rest of the acts of Jehoram, and all that he did, are they not written in the Book of the Matter of the Days of the Kings of Judah? 24 And Jehoram slept with his fathers and was buried with his fathers in the city of David. And Ahaziah his son reigned in his place.
